Figor runs a shop in the Commons in Orzammar. This shop will be locked to the public until mid-way through either Bhelen's or Harrowmont's quests. When you pass the shop at this time, you see Figor outside, surrounded by Carta members being harrassed by them.

Result
The Warden, in a non-quest scenario, can choose to persuade or intimidate Jarvia's Carta members, led by Roggar, to leave Figor alone. Alternatively, the Warden may attack and kill the Carta members, although this will cause Figor to become angry due to the violence occurring in his shop. He flees his shop and will not return for the remainder of the game, despite trying to persuade him otherwise. [Another alternative to trade with him is to leave the Carta members alone. There are two benefits to having Figor's store available, although both are quite minor. Firstly, it appears that Figor is the only shopkeeper that does not mark up his merchandise above the listed item value. This makes his wares the cheapest store items available, although he does not have much to offer. Secondly, Figor stocks an unlimited supply of flasks and is the only place in Orzammar with such quantities available.
